Key Responsibilities As a Customer Care Associate at blithequark, you will be responsible for providing exceptional customer service to our clients, responding to inquiries, and resolving issues in a timely and professional manner. Your key responsibilities will include: Providing quality customer service in our contact center as part of the KanCare Clearinghouse Program, ensuring that all clients receive accurate and concise information Gathering thorough documentation and entering information into various systems, maintaining accurate and up-to-date records Answering questions about the eligibility process and providing general program information for Family Medical and E&D/LTC Programs, ensuring that clients are well-informed and supported Responding to calls courteously, accurately, and concisely, resolving issues and addressing concerns in a professional and empathetic manner Evaluating information received through phone contact, asking appropriate follow-up questions, soliciting additional information, and evaluating potential impact, ensuring that all clients receive comprehensive support Maintaining up-to-date knowledge of regulations, policies, and guidelines, ensuring that all services are delivered in compliance with relevant laws and regulations Completing all assigned training as necessary, ensuring that your skills and knowledge are continuously updated and enhanced Essential Qualifications To be successful in this role, you will need to possess the following essential qualifications: High School diploma or GED equivalent; post-secondary education preferred Minimum of six (6) months’ experience in customer service, with a proven track record of delivering exceptional service and support Strong computer skills with the ability to maneuver in complex software systems, including MS Office, Outlook, and Internet usage experience Active listening skills, with the ability to adapt/respond to different types of characters and communicate effectively with clients from diverse backgrounds Able to multi-task, prioritize, and manage time effectively, ensuring that all tasks are completed efficiently and to a high standard Good interpersonal and communication skills both verbally and in writing, including knowledge of basic grammar, spelling & punctuation Requires excellent data entry skills; the ability to type 28-30 minutes per minute accurately, with a high level of accuracy and attention to detail Preferred Qualifications While not essential, the following qualifications are preferred: Minimum of six (6) months’ experience in Family Medical Medicaid eligibility, with a strong understanding of Medicaid and managed care programs Bilingual Spanish/English with the ability to speak and read both languages fluently, enabling you to communicate effectively with clients from diverse linguistic backgrounds Knowledge of Medicaid and managed care programs, with a strong understanding of relevant laws, regulations, and guidelines Skills and Competencies To be successful in this role, you will need to possess the following skills and competencies: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to communicate effectively with clients, colleagues, and stakeholders Strong problem-solving and analytical skills, with the ability to evaluate information, identify issues, and develop effective solutions Ability to work in a fast-paced environment, prioritizing tasks and managing time effectively to meet deadlines and deliver results Strong attention to detail, with a high level of accuracy and quality in all aspects of your work Ability to adapt to changing circumstances, priorities, and deadlines, with a flexible and resilient approach to your work Career Growth Opportunities and Learning Benefits At blithequark, we are committed to supporting the career growth and development of our employees.
